The best area to stay in Sidi Mokhfi is generally within the medina itself, particularly near Bab Bou Jeloud (the Blue Gate) or around the Chouara Tannery.The medina is the historic heart of Fès, a UNESCO World Heritage site, and is largely a pedestrian zone with narrow, winding alleys. Staying here puts you right in the centre of the city's unique character. You'll find traditional riads, many with courtyards and rooftop terraces, offering a truly authentic experience. The area around Bab Bou Jeloud is a bustling entry point, with immediate access to Souk Cherratine and Tala'a Kebira, two of the medina's main thoroughfares.For couples looking for a romantic and culturally rich experience, staying within the medina, especially in a beautifully restored riad, is ideal. These properties often provide a tranquil retreat from the busy streets, with stunning architecture and personalised service. You'll be perfectly placed for exploring historical sites like the Al-Attarine Madrasa and the Nejjarine Museum of Wooden Arts and Crafts, all within walking distance.Solo travellers who enjoy exploring on foot and appreciate a deep cultural dive will also find the medina to be an excellent base. Its compact nature means many points of interest are easily accessible, and there are numerous small eateries and artisan shops to discover.
